Does the receiving site particularly care what I send as long as I post his links as I promise? And one final question, then I'll shut up. What exactly is a 'Hard' Link? Thanks again. japamor |
A hard link is one that does not go thru a script or cgi-bin or something like that
http://www.greenguysboard.com/ - hard link http://www.greenguysboard.com/phpads...m%2Fps_16583_A - not a hard link |
